Autobild: Audi A4 Avant 1.8 TFSI vs BMW 320i Touring vs Mercedes C180 Kompressor T..

1st Place: Audi A4 Avant 1.8 TFSI
Best all-round car with good handling, comfort, roominess and value-for-money. Excellent performance characteristics and engine refinement. Great interior.

2nd Place: Mercedes C180 Kompressor T-Modell
Good all-round car that does everything well. Engine feels outdated compared to competition but makes up for this with good power. Biggest and easiest to access/load trunk. Best safety features and equipment of the trio.

3rd Place: BMW 320i Touring
Overall good car with good handling. Major weakness is the lackluster and lazy engine and comfort. Trunk space is small compared to competition. Brakes are not as good as those of the competition.

Re: Autobild: Audi A4 Avant 1.8 TFSI vs BMW 320i Touring vs Mercedes C180 Kompressor

The Audi does NOT have a great interior. While the design is excellent and extremely attractive, the quality is subpar. I had a poke around them for a while at the dealership today, and I truly can say the plastic quality is poor, or felt that way at least. It really is a big step back for Audi with a plethora of differently textured overly hard plastic parts. It seems pieced together from too many parts and they've just gone overboard with all the 'stitching' on the seats. The buttons and knobs were also made from shiny black plastic which no longer had the beautifully damped and rubbery feel.

Maybe I'm being overly critical because of what I expect from Audi, but from touch and feel the C-class felt more premium. And while the design of the C can look boring in print, it is much more cohesive and attractive in person. Audi has dropped the ball here. I think the loss of their chief interior designer is starting to show.
